DQL (数据查询语句)之 limit 方言| 学习笔记

简介: 快速学习 DQL (数据查询语句)之 limit 方言

开发者学堂课程【数据库及 SQL/MySQL 基础: DQL (数据查询语句)之 limit 方言】学习笔记,与课程紧密联系,让用户快速学习知识。

课程地址https://developer.aliyun.com/learning/course/30/detail/664


DQL(数据查询语句)之limit方言


Limit子句(方言)

在 mysql 范围内,Limit 用来限定查询结果的起始行,以及总行数。

例如查询其实行为第五行一共查询三行记录。如果没有 limit ,就需要写多表查询。

select * From emp ;是查询所有行,加上 limit 0 表示从第零行记录开始,也就是第一行,再加上5意思就是五行记录。

查询结果如下

图片1H1.png

limit8,5 也就是从第八行开始查,查询五行。

在分页查询概念中会用到 limit 。

分页查询用于数据量较大时的查询,一次查询一页的内容,就是分页查询。

Limit 的计算原理如下,例如1.一页的记录数为十行;2.查询第三页,代码如下select *from emp limit 20, 10 (当前页减一乘以每页记录数)

相关文章
|
5月前
|
SQL
DQL-基础查询
DQL-基础查询
20 0
|
7月前
|
SQL
sql语言之子查询语句
sql语言之子查询语句
|
3月前
|
SQL 数据库
SQL-DQL-基础查询
SQL-DQL-基础查询
|
8月前
|
关系型数据库 MySQL 数据管理
MySQL查询语言:从SELECT到多表查询
本文深入探讨了MySQL查询语言的核心要素,涵盖了SELECT语句的详解、WHERE子句与逻辑操作符、ORDER BY子句与排序、聚合函数与GROUP BY子句,以及JOIN操作与多表查询。通过详细介绍每个部分的用法和示例,读者可以轻松掌握在MySQL中进行数据查询和分析的关键技能。了解SELECT语句的构造,以及如何使用WHERE子句和逻辑操作符筛选数据,能够使读者更有效地提取所需信息。此外,通过掌握ORDER BY子句进行排序和使用聚合函数进行数据汇总,读者将能够在查询结果中获得更有价值的信息。最后,本文还介绍了JOIN操作,使读者能够从多个数据表中联合数据,实现更复杂的查询需求
65 0
|
4月前
|
关系型数据库 MySQL Java
Mysql数据库 9.SQL语言 查询语句 连接查询、子查询
Mysql数据库 9.SQL语言 查询语句 连接查询、子查询
85 0
|
4月前
|
关系型数据库 MySQL 数据库
Mysql数据库 6.SQL语言 分组、分页查询
Mysql数据库 6.SQL语言 分组、分页查询
60 2
|
5月前
|
SQL
SQL数据查询——单表查询和排序
SQL数据查询——单表查询和排序
63 0
|
SQL 关系型数据库 MySQL
DQL(数据查询语言)之条件查询 | 学习笔记
快速学习 DQL (数据查询语言)之条件查询
111 0
DQL(数据查询语言)之条件查询 | 学习笔记
|
SQL 关系型数据库 MySQL
MySQL基础-DQL 查询语句(下)
基本语法 DQL 查询语句
176 0
|
SQL 关系型数据库 MySQL
MySQL基础-DQL 查询语句(上)
基本语法 DQL 查询语句
76 0